It is generally held that this economy of breath can be secured,
without strain on the vocal cords, only by opposing the action of
the inspiratory muscles to the action of the muscles of expiration.
Instead of allowing the inspiratory muscles to relax completely at the
beginning of the expiration these muscles are to be held on tension
throughout the expiration. By this means both the force and the speed
of the expiration can be regulated at will; no undue pressure is
exerted on the vocal cords, and the tone is prolonged steadily and
evenly so long as the expiration lasts.

The main passage from the lungs to the outer air is the trachea or
windpipe, a tube formed of from sixteen to twenty rings of cartilage,
united by tendons and muscular fibres, and lined with mucous membrane.
At the top of the trachea is situated the larynx, the organ of
phonation, strictly speaking. The larynx is built up of two cartilages,
the thyroid and cricoid, which represent developments of what once were
the uppermost two rings of the trachea. The cricoid cartilage, forming
the base of the larynx, is shaped like a seal ring, with the bezel to
the back. The thyroid cartilage, just above the cricoid, has the form
of an open book, V-shaped in horizontal section. In the interior of the
larynx are two tiny cartilages, the right and left arytenoids. These
rest on top of the rear portion of the cricoid, on which they rotate
freely.
Figure I shows two views, front and rear, of the cartilages of the
trachea and larynx. Immediately above and connected with the thyroid
cartilage is the hyoid bone, which serves as the attachment of the base
of the tongue. It is shaped like a horseshoe, the ends pointing to the
rear.

Figure II presents a section of the interior of the larynx, all the
muscular tissues having been removed. In this cut the position of the
arytenoid cartilages is plainly shown.
By feeling the outside of the throat with the thumb on one side and the
forefinger on the other, the hyoid bone and the thyroid and cricoid
cartilages can easily be located. The space between the two cartilages
in front is covered by the crico-thyroid membrane.
The muscles of the larynx are considered in two groups, the extrinsic,
those which connect the larynx with the other parts of the body, and
the intrinsic, those which belong to the larynx strictly speaking. By
the extrinsic muscles the larynx is held in its place in the throat.
These muscles are usually held to have no direct office in phonation.
[Illustration: FIGURE III]
The intrinsic muscles of the larynx are nine in number, as follows:
2 Thyro-arytenoids, right and left.
2 Crico-thyroids, right and left.
2 Lateral crico-arytenoids, right and left.
2 Posterior crico-arytenoids, right and left.
1 Arytenoideus.
